Transaction 68e3f166b137d2bc94b935a60b31e12cd998dbdd3370b20ff4b1b973eb9d0604
1 Input
1 Output
-
68e3f166b137d2bc94b935a60b31e12cd998dbdd3370b20ff4b1b973eb9d0604:0
- value
- 17398399
- script pubkey
- OP_0 OP_PUSHBYTES_20 eac7a8a905ebeb03507baa4153d75738f1c716c8
- address
- bc1qatr632g9a04sx5rm4fq4846h8rcuw9kgyvyupk